I'm already hunting for COS filmcards for my collection, filmcards with Draco or Harry and Draco in the film cells. Problem is, some of the auctions i've seen do not describe what's in the cells and the pictures are too dark to see anything there. I'm getting a few boxes of COS instead of the cases I thought i would get so I need help with the CFCs. Just PM me if you find any, I know some of you have really good luck with Draco filmcards (hey Luc Wink! lol).

Here's what I'm looking for:

  • CFC1- Lockhart duelling - Harry, Draco or both dueling (Duel Club).
  • CFC5 - Draco playing Quidditch - Any with Harry, Draco or both. Specially looking for one with them playing quidditch or in Quidditch uniforms.
  • CFC7 - Harry in the Chamber - Draco in the film cells or Harry with his wand.
  • CFC8 - Draco in the Slytherin Common Room - Harry, Draco or both. Also looking for one of Harry polyjuiced in the Slytherin common room.

Any other CFCs with Draco in the film cells or any CFC7,8,5,1 filmcards with matching cells PM me or send me a picture/scan. Thanks Kiss!

There is a lot of competition, but there are also fewer filmcards.  For POAU, each card was numbered to 900.  For this set, they're numbered to 240.  That's 5,940 filmcards less overall.  The prices for the POAU cards have gone up, too, now that there are fewer available.
